**Versioning drift in the Corvette UI library**

Quick recap for the sync: a few teams pinned Corvette at 4.x while the design tokens moved to 5.2, which is why buttons render with the old spacing in Harborline and Fernway apps. Fix is to bump the peer dependency and rerun the lockfile resolver — don't hand-edit versions, it just drifts again. If the registry rejects your publish, you're probably missing the scoped auth; paste in the publish token below.

login token, yajeg-fawif: eyJhbGciOiJIUzI1NiIsInR5cCI6IkpXVCJ9.eyJzdWIiOiIEdPQYnZXaZIn0.HSRTnYZBx0Qc

## Deployment

The Quillrake nightly reindex runs as a batch job on the indexer pool. It reads from the replica, never primary. Credentials are injected at runtime; nothing is baked into the image. The job aborts if document counts drop more than 5% versus the prior run. Security-relevant settings are pinned per environment and listed below.

deployment values, kadug-fawip:
[fenath]
port = 9200
region = north-3
host = fenath.lumicworks.corp
timeout_ms = 250
retries = 7

## Rebalance bucket hashing in SplitWorks assigner

Heads up for the sync: this PR changes how SplitWorks assigns users to experiment arms. We were seeing drift when experiments overlapped — users in the Tidegate holdout were bleeding into active tests. The fix salts the hash per-experiment and caps concurrent enrollments per user. Rollout is behind a flag, so nothing changes until we flip it Thursday. Marisol reviewed the stats impact and signed off. The new assignment constants are as follows.

constants for fajep-tawig:
THRESHOLDS = {
    "norax": 372,
    "wenion": 443,
    "sorox": 737,
}

**Ticket: Lintharbor baseline vault locked**

Support team: the vault containing the signed static-analysis baseline file for Lintharbor is locked, so customer scans are flagging every pre-existing finding as new. Advise affected customers that results are temporarily noisy. On-call will unlock the vault and re-publish the baseline today. The recovery passphrase needed for the unlock is below.

vault phrase of tajef-faduf = casox-ralius-julir